Not a bad oil filter wrench, actually!
Lots of hit or miss reviews here, but for me, it fits like a glove and easily allows me to apply the 25-26 Nm of torque needed to open or close my BMW oil filter cover (2020 M4 but most BMWs use the same type of filter cover).
It does get on there pretty tight and might be hard to remove. Solutions:
- wait for the engine to cool down a bit, and it will come right off
- use a pick tool to loosen it
